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living in Winthrop Harbor

Common questions families have when exploring assisted living options in Winthrop Harbor, Illinois.

What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Winthrop Harbor, IL?

The average monthly cost for assisted living in Winthrop Harbor typically ranges from $4,500 to $6,000, depending on the level of care, room type, and amenities. This is generally in line with the Illinois state average, but it's best to contact local facilities directly for precise pricing and any potential additional fees.

Are there any assisted living facilities located directly in Winthrop Harbor, IL?

Winthrop Harbor is a smaller community, so there may be limited dedicated assisted living facilities within the immediate city limits. However, residents often find suitable options in nearby towns such as Zion, Waukegan, and Kenosha, WI, which are just a short drive away and offer a variety of assisted living choices.

What types of services and amenities are commonly offered by assisted living facilities serving Winthrop Harbor seniors?

Facilities serving the Winthrop Harbor area typically offer services like medication management, personal care assistance, housekeeping, meals, and social activities. Many also provide transportation for local appointments and outings, taking advantage of the proximity to Lake Michigan and nearby shopping in communities like Gurnee or Kenosha.

How are assisted living facilities regulated in Illinois, and what should I look for when choosing one near Winthrop Harbor?

In Illinois, ass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the Illinois Department of Public Health (IDPH). When evaluating options near Winthrop Harbor, ensure the facility is licensed, check for any IDPH violations, review their emergency preparedness plans, and confirm they meet state staffing and care standards to ensure your loved one's safety and well-being.

Are there local resources in Winthrop Harbor or Lake County that can help seniors and families with assisted living decisions?

Yes, the Lake County Veterans Assistance Commission and the Northeastern Illinois Area Agency on Aging are valuable local resources. They can provide information on assisted living options, financial assistance programs, and support services specifically for Winthrop Harbor and the wider Lake County area to help families make informed care decisions.

Discover Senior Living Homes in Winthrop Harbor, IL

The decision to explore senior living homes is often born from a place of deep love and concern. For families in Winthrop Harbor, it marks the beginning of a journey to find a supportive environment where a parent or loved one can thrive, not just reside. Understanding the landscape of options can feel overwhelming, but knowing what to look for and which questions to ask can bring clarity and peace of mind. Senior living is not a one-size-fits-all solution; it encompasses a spectrum designed to match varying levels of independence and care needs.

In our beautiful lakeside community, the concept of "home" is paramount. When visiting potential senior living homes in the Winthrop Harbor area, look beyond the brochures. Pay close attention to the atmosphere. Do residents seem engaged and content? Is the staff interacting with them warmly, using names and showing genuine familiarity? The social environment is a critical component of well-being. A high-quality community will offer a robust calendar of activities that cater to diverse interests—perhaps including group walks along the harbor, gardening clubs suited to our growing season, or local history discussions that connect residents to the fabric of Zion and Beach Park. These programs combat isolation and foster a true sense of belonging.

Practical considerations are equally important. For independent living or assisted living homes, scrutinize the layout for safety and accessibility, especially considering our Illinois winters. Are hallways well-lit and free of obstructions? Are there secure, indoor walking paths for when the lake-effect weather makes outdoor strolls less advisable? Inquire about staffing ratios, the training protocols for caregivers, and how the community handles the transition if a resident’s health needs change over time. Transparency about costs, what is included in the monthly fee, and potential future increases is essential for financial planning. Don’t hesitate to ask for a sample menu as well; nutrition is a cornerstone of health, and meals should be both appealing and accommodating of dietary needs.

Ultimately, the right senior living home should feel like an extension of the care and respect your family provides. It should offer your loved one the dignity of independence with the security of available support. For Winthrop Harbor families, this also means finding a community that understands the local rhythm of life, from serene summers by the lake to cozy, communal winters. Take your time, visit multiple times at different hours, and involve your loved one in the process as much as possible. This decision is a significant step, but with careful observation and a focus on both emotional and practical well-being, you can find a place where your family member can write their next chapter with comfort, companionship, and joy.
